Started hearing some strange noises at idle from the front engine area last week. Sounded like a bad bearing, and I figured it might be the water pump or alternator/generator. Dropped her off at the dealer this morning, and the diagnosis is it's the water pump. This is the first car I've ever had with a water pump failure at less than 30K miles; usually it's happened at 70K-80K miles.
The dealer had to order the part, so the chances of having my car for the upcoming holiday weekend look pretty slim. :-( My loaner is... a Gold Ford Taurus!!! :-( Ughhh....
